Once in Berlin me and my friend were trying to figure out how best to see the city and we thought that taking a bike tour would be a fun way to do it. We heard of this free tour and went to check it out. The tour itself was about 4.5 hours long. The bikes they gave us were nothing fancy but you felt safe enough to ride them around. The guides spoke very good english and were very imformative. We went on an extensive ride around the city stoping at various sites so our guide could point out their significance. I definitly would recomend it for anyone in Berlin. You wont be dissapointed. They also offer a similar walking tour if your not into biking.

In Berlin the company New Berlin Tours has specialized in making free (or almost free) guided tours around Berlin. The tour is free, and afterwards you tip your guide, that way the guides are always 110% motivated. The tours are in English, German and Spanish, and last 3 and a half hour including half an hour for lunch. There are two tours every day of the week. The guides are mostly students from all over the world that has fall in love with Berlin and are trying to make you see way. The tour is really entertaining so if you have a free afternoon in Berlin this is definitely a good way to spend it.

New Berlin Tours is Amazing! They give a FREE tour of Berlin. Now of course they ask for tips at the end but the tour is so good that u want to give them everything in ur wallet. Prepare ur walking shoes because the tours are between 5-6 hrs and ur walking the whole time, but we didn't even see the time elapse b/c the tours were really interesting. They give the free tour in the hopes that you will go back and take their other paying tours and it worked. We did the pub crawl the following night and met cool young people from around the world, and we took their Sachenhausen concentration camp tour. The concentration camp tour was very interesting and the most humble place I have ever been. It's hard to believe what happened there until u actually see it. it's still hard to believe after u've seen it actually.
